Hyaluronidase
Amphadase, Darzalex Faspro, Herceptin Hylecta, Phesgo, Vitrase (hyaluronidase) is an enzyme pharmaceutical. Hyaluronidase was first approved as Vitrase on 2004-05-05. It is used to treat extravasation of diagnostic and therapeutic materials in the USA.

Description | Hyaluronidases are a family of enzymes that catalyse the degradation of hyaluronic acid. Karl Meyer classified these enzymes in 1971, into three distinct groups, a scheme based on the enzyme reaction products. The three main types of hyaluronidases are two classes of eukaryotic endoglycosidase hydrolases and a prokaryotic lyase-type of glycosidase.
